1. 全链路异步化,对于无状态共享的系统,能确保所有线程永远不会被阻塞,cpu 永远在高效运行;2. 对于有状态共享的系统,通过 CAS 对共享状态加轻量级锁,确保共享状态的访问具有唯一性,执行 CAS 操作失败的线程依然不会阻塞,依然能处理其他任务,最终 cpu 依然在被高效利用。这就是非形式化证明!

@zhh-4096

如何证明:一个全链路异步化的系统 + CAS 实现的轻量级锁,就是最完美的并发控制系统?这个证明留给网友去思考,当你想通了这个证明,任何需要处理并发问题的系统都能迎刃而解。 ​​​

Reply to this note

Please Login to reply.

Discussion

No replies yet.